As a Kitchen Assistant, you will be assisting in the provision of nutritious meals under hygienic conditions while being aware of and acting in accordance with current food laws and regulations, and working together as a team to create a happy and caring atmosphere.
Whether you are preparing vegetables for a curry night, delivering a resident's breakfast to their room, washing up after the lunch period, or assisting residents with a baking morning, you will do so with care at the heart of everything you do.

How to prepare for a job interview at Hartford Care Limited
✨Know Your Food Safety Basics
Brush up on food safety regulations and hygiene practices before the interview. Being able to discuss how you would maintain cleanliness and adhere to food laws will show your commitment to providing a safe kitchen environment.
✨Show Your Team Spirit
Prepare examples of how you've worked in a team before. Whether it’s helping out during busy periods or collaborating on meal prep, demonstrating your ability to work well with others will resonate with the interviewers.
✨Emphasise Your Caring Nature
Think about times when you've gone above and beyond to help someone, whether in a kitchen setting or elsewhere. Sharing these stories will highlight your caring attitude and align with their values of creating communities and caring for each other.
✨Bring Your Sense of Humour
A warm and friendly personality can make a big difference in a kitchen environment. Be yourself and let your sense of humour shine through during the interview. It’ll show that you can contribute to a happy and caring atmosphere.
